Original Description
Bernardo Bellotto's The Bacino di San Marco, Venice captures the luminous grandeur of 18th-century Venice with astonishing precision. Painted circa 1740, this masterpiece showcases Bellotto's mastery of veduta (detailed cityscape) painting, a genre popularized by his uncle Canaletto. The scene radiates with Mediterranean light, reflecting off the lagoon’s rippling waters as gondolas and sailing vessels glide past St. Mark’s Square. Architectural details—from the Doge’s Palace to the Columns of San Marco—are rendered with almost photographic accuracy, reflecting Enlightenment ideals of observation and realism. Bellotto’s work occupies a critical junction in art history, bridging Baroque theatricality with emerging Neoclassical clarity. Unlike his uncle’s sun-drenched panoramas, Bellotto introduces subtle chromatic restraint and atmospheric depth, foreshadowing Romantic landscape sensibilities. This painting not only documents Venice’s golden age but elevates topographical accuracy to high art.
